Quick note before you cut the release: the Bramblecart pick-list optimizer change is good to ship, but be aware it's more aggressive about batching aisles now, so pickers at the Delwyn site might notice different route shapes on day one. Rollback is clean — it's all flag-gated. One thing I pushed back on in review: the heuristics were hardcoded in three places, so I pulled them into a single block. Here's what we're shipping with.

constants for kaduf-tafop:
QUOTAS = {
    "holwyn": 877,
    "pelox": 887,
    "zorath": 371,
    "ralir": 836,
    "juldor": 266,
}

**Ticket: Config drift between build and runtime for slimmed images**

Welcome aboard — this one needs careful handling. Since the Trimline project shrank our container images for the Quillbox ingest service, several runtime defaults baked into the old base layer no longer exist, so the service silently falls back to hardcoded values. Staging was patched manually in May and has drifted from what the pipeline produces. Please reconcile both against the canonical set. For reference, the intended configuration values are as follows.

settings of fahag-haduf:
[ulaox]
port = 8443
region = south-2
host = ulaox.lumiccorp.internal
timeout_ms = 500
retries = 8

## Onboarding: Flaky Integration Tests — Tollbridge Payments

For the weekly sync: the Tollbridge payments service has ~6 flaky integration tests, all in the settlement suite. Root cause is a shared sandbox ledger that isn't reset between runs. Workaround: retag with `@serial` until the fixture rewrite lands. Don't mute them — they've caught two real race conditions. New folks: the sandbox vault needs unlocking on first run, using the recovery passphrase provided below.

vault phrase of fawip-kawef = istix-frador